Key ceremony checklist, item 7: before signing, run Proselint-Q (our docs linter) against the ceremony transcript — yes, even the transcript gets linted, house rules. Fix any flagged headings, then have a second person initial the output. Once the lint pass is clean, unlock the ceremony vault with the recovery passphrase below.

recovery phrase for fawif-kahog: istax-oliwyn-istwyn

## Tuning

Lintquill's scanner walks every documentation file in the repo, so resource limits matter: an unbounded run on a large tree could be abused to exhaust CI memory. All caps are enforced before file contents are parsed, never after. Review each value carefully, since raising them widens the denial-of-service surface. The defaults are listed below.

tuning constants:
BUDGETS = {
    "holok": 995,
    "fenys": 1003,
    "eliiel": 433,
    "pelox": 727,
    "gorwyn": 193,
}

Leadership Review Briefing — Closure of the Selworth Office

We propose closing the Selworth satellite office at lease end. The site houses six staff, all offered remote arrangements or relocation to Granmoor. Client coverage in the area continues unchanged; sales leads should reassure accounts proactively and route queries through the regional desk. One-off costs are limited to fit-out write-offs and removal. Annual savings are meaningful relative to the site's footprint. The decision connects to the strategy outlined below.

board note of tagug-hahag: Praionax Logistics is in early talks to buy Julaxek Group for about $36.3 million. The Julmir launch date is March 1, and nothing goes to the press before then.